The Belen Jesuit boys hosted the Fr. Luis Ripoll S.J. Relays on Saturday on their home track in Miami and as expected their distance squad showed out in particularly with their 4x1600 meter relay. The squad anchored by 8th grader Marcelo Mantecon broke 18 minutes, which is a rare feat only achieved by 5 other Florida high school teams in the past according to the MileSplit database and fifth fastest all-time. Their total time of 17:52 averages out to a 4:28 split per leg.
